About Our Client

Our Client is a leading port and logistics operator in Singapore, managing one of the world's busiest container terminals. They are seeking experienced Drivers to support round-the-clock terminal operations in a safety-critical environment.

Role Overview

As a Driver, you will be responsible for the safe and efficient transportation of cargo and equipment within and between port terminal zones. You will operate in a high-volume, time-sensitive environment and are expected to comply strictly with all port safety regulations and operational protocols.

Key Responsibilities

• Operate assigned vehicles to transport cargo, containers, and equipment within the terminal facility

• Adhere strictly to all port authority safety regulations, traffic rules, and internal driving protocols

• Conduct pre-trip and post-trip vehicle inspections and report defects or maintenance requirements promptly

• Coordinate with operations supervisors and ground teams to ensure timely and accurate movement of loads

• Maintain accurate records of trips, mileage, cargo movements, and any incidents or near-misses

• Operate equipment and vehicles in a manner that protects the safety of all personnel, cargo, and infrastructure

• Support ad hoc operational requirements as directed by the terminal operations team

Requirements

• Valid Class 3 / Class 4 driving licence (Singapore)

• Prior experience driving within a port, logistics, or heavy industrial environment preferred

• Ability to work rotating 12-hour shifts including weekends and public holidays

• Physically fit and able to work in an outdoor, weather-exposed environment

• Familiarity with basic vehicle inspection procedures and reporting

• Good situational awareness, discipline, and commitment to workplace safety

• Able to read and understand basic operational instructions in English
